Genetic relatonships, morphological divergence and ecological correlates in three species of the Viola canadensis complex in western North America

McCreary CS. 2005. Genetic relatonships, morphological divergence and ecological correlates in three species of the Viola canadensis complex in western North America. Ohio State University

From the Abstract: "Viola flettii, Viola cuneata and Viola ocellata are sister species within the Viola canadensis complex (Violaceae). All are endemics of western North America, growing in widely divergent ecological environments. During the summers of 1998, 1999, 2001 and 2002, leaf material for DNA extraction was collected from 26 populations of the three species, including much of their range. Analysis of V. flettii DNA using intersimple sequence repeat (ISSR) markers showed a great deal of diversity with percent polymorphic loci (P) of 65% and a disjunction between northern and southern populations. Statistical analysis of collected ecological data from V. flettii indicated a microhabitat effect of great elevation and more southernly aspect leading to lowered genetic diversity and population size respectively. ... Contrary to the evidence suggesting hybridization and interspecific gen flow, ecoloigcal, environmental, leaf morphology and leaf angle data all show the three Viola species to be strongly distinct, supporting the idea that the three species are morphologically and ecologically well differentiated."
